Darreh-ye Ghūl
Darreh-ye Ghūl is a valley in Tehran, Central Iran and has an elevation of 867 metres. Darreh-ye Ghūl is situated nearby to the locality Eqbālīyeh, as well as near Neshāţīyeh.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Qeshlaq-e Shamsabad
Village
Qeshlaq-e Shamsabad is a village in Behnamvasat-e Jonubi Rural District, Javadabad District, Varamin County, Tehran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 104, in 23 families. Qeshlaq-e Shamsabad is situated 4½ km southeast of Darreh-ye Ghūl.
